Doris Early Obituary

Doris Early died at the age of 63 on Tuesday, April 21, 2020 at Virginia Commonwealth University, surrounded by her children. She was born in New Sarpy, Louisiana to the late Alfred Early and Sarah Early on December 11, 1956. She was one of thirteen children. Doris received her education from the Saint Charles Parish School System. Her life's passion was early childhood education and she fulfilled her purpose teaching at Kingsley House Head Start. She is survived by her four children, Samantha Early-Clayborne, Emmanuel Early, Sarah Early and Sierra Early-Summers, twelve grandchildren, four great-grandchildren, a host of nieces, nephews and a number of other loving relatives and friends.
